SOUTH PACIFIC. F/V ARII MOANA IN NEED OF ASSISTANCE DUE TO ENGINE FAILURE IN 19-34S 151-29W. VESSELS IN VICINITY REQUESTED TO KEEP A SHARP LOOKOUT, ASSIST IF POSSIBLE. REPORTS TO MRCC PAPEETE, INMARSAT-C: 582 4227 99192, PHONE: 68 946 5316, FAX: 68 942 3915, E-MAIL: MRCCPAPEETE@MAIL.PF.
